Import tariffs generally ________ the output of domestic producers of the affected products and also _________ the output of dom
Lady_Fox [76]

Answer:

increase , decrease

Explanation:

Import tariffs are amount levied on the imports of goods. tariffs makes imports more expensive and discourages import.

if an import tariff is in place for a particular good, the import of that good would reduce and this would increase domestic producers to produce more of the good to meet the demand of the good. so output of domestic producers would increase.

Because output is consumed domestically, exports would reduce.

As an incentive for customers to pay their accounts promptly, a business may offer its customers:
Harrizon [31]

Answer:

b. A sales discount

Explanation:

Usually, companies gives sales discounts to their customers to encourage them to pay on time for goods purchased by them. The aim is to enable the customers make immediate payment upon purchase of goods instead of buying them on credit.

Most businesses would prefer receiving cash immediately their goods are sold hence create an incentive in the form of sales discounts which is meant to encourage customers make prompt payment.
